Moscow engulfed by thick smog from wildfires
Passengers on Moscowâs subway said the eye-stinging haze hovered above the platforms, and City Hall warned of health risks from the smoke, which is carrying harmful gases including carbon monoxide.
âI woke up before dawn and thought I was going to die of suffocation,â said Yadviga Pashkova, a frail, 62-year-old former schoolteacher who lives in central Moscow.
